Trigger automation rule on newly updated Component value

I have an exiting Automation Rule in Jira Service Desk that gets triggered when the Component value is updated. We tend to have more than 1 component value. When we try to update the Component with an additional value the rule gets triggered and runs it against all the values in the Component field and not just the newly added value. Is there a way to capture the newly added value and run the rule only against that and not the entire array of values.

For eg. if my current Component = HRDept

After Update Component = HRDept, QAGrp.

Now I want to the rule to apply for the newly added value QAGrp and not both the values.

Hope I was able to make sense. This is in the Jira Service Desk client.
